Before You Head Out into the Water

Before beginning your snorkeling adventure, it helps to understand the conditions that make Santa Rosa Beach such a great location. The Gulf waters are often calm, especially in the morning, which creates ideal visibility for spotting marine life beneath the surface.

Choosing the right time of day can make a big difference in your experience. Early hours typically offer clearer water and fewer waves, allowing you to fully enjoy the underwater scenery. The area is also known for its accessibility, with many beach entry points that make it easy to begin snorkeling without needing a boat.

Taking a few moments to prepare and get comfortable in the water ensures a smoother and more enjoyable experience from the start.

Your Santa Rosa Beach Snorkeling Adventure

One of the highlights of snorkeling in this area is the presence of artificial reefs placed along the 30A coastline. These reefs are located close enough to shore to be easily accessed and are known for attracting a wide variety of marine life.

Grayton Beach is a particularly popular spot, where underwater reef structures create a thriving habitat for fish and other sea creatures. Visitors often describe these locations as some of the most rewarding snorkeling areas along the Emerald Coast.

Topsail Hill Preserve and nearby beach access points also offer calm waters and excellent visibility, making them ideal for both beginners and experienced snorkelers.

Each location provides a slightly different underwater experience, giving you the opportunity to explore multiple environments during your visit.

The waters around Santa Rosa Beach are home to a variety of marine life that adds excitement to every snorkeling trip. As you move through the water, you may encounter schools of fish, small crabs, and unique shells scattered across the sandy bottom.

Artificial reefs create an environment where marine life gathers, offering more opportunities to observe underwater activity. On some occasions, visitors even spot dolphins swimming nearby, adding an unforgettable moment to their experience.

The clarity of the water makes it easy to see these details, turning each snorkeling session into a visually rewarding adventure.

Frequently Asked Questions About Santa Rosa Beach Snorkeling

Is Santa Rosa Beach good for snorkeling?

Yes, the clear Gulf waters and nearby artificial reefs make it one of the best snorkeling spots along 30A.

Where can I snorkel in Santa Rosa Beach?

Popular locations include Grayton Beach, Topsail Hill Preserve, and reef areas along the coastline.

Do I need experience to snorkel here?

No, the calm and shallow waters make it beginner-friendly and easy to enjoy.

When is the best time to snorkel?

Morning hours typically offer the best visibility and calmest conditions.

Can I snorkel directly from the beach?

Yes, many access points allow you to enter the water easily and start snorkeling right away.
